Global Industrial & Institutional Cleaning Products Market to Reach $23 Billion by 2010, According to New Report by Global Industry Analysts, Inc. World industrial & institutional cleaning products market is forecast to wax at a slow rate to reach US$23 billion by the end of 2010. United States represents the largest market, with US$8.6 billion in 2006. Asia-Pacific represents the fastest growing market, exhibiting a CAGR of 3.7%. San Jose, CA (PRWEB) July 23, 2007 -- Industrial and institutional cleaning product market has come a long way from its conventional hallmark. Sanitation & janitorial cleaners segment is the fundamental platform, which has provided industrial & institutional cleaning products market enduring healthy growth over the last decade and would continue to be the bolstering research workshop for emerging I&I cleaning chemicals. Sanitation & janitorial cleaners market (http://www.strategyr.com/MCP-1487.asp) is projected to register the fastest CAGR in the global I&I cleaning products market to touch US$7 billion by 2010, as stated by Global Industry Analysts, Inc. Industrial/technical cleaners market (http://www.strategyr.com/MCP-1487.asp) and kitchen & catering cleaning agents market (http://www.strategyr.com/MCP-1487.asp), the other two major segments, are forecast to reach US$4.4 billion and US$4.3 billion respectively, by 2010. In terms of end-use, industrial segment is expected to occupy over 20% of the total market by 2010. Consumers are favoring environment-friendly solutions, which provide perfect blend of technology and application.
The worldwide industrial & institutional cleaning products market is mature (in the western world) and is very fragmented with existence of large number of global and regional players. However, a handful of players have dominating presence in worldwide market. With rising raw material prices and increased downward pricing pressure from the costumers, producers are under extreme pressure to optimize their production and operational efficiency. Ongoing consolidation in various end-use markets such as healthcare, lodging, food service has reduced number of end-users, resulting in increased customer resistance against price increases, shrinking the profit margin of manufacturers.
Product differentiation has been a wining strategy to gain market recognition and share. For the purpose, branding and use of specialty surfactants against commodity surfactants have emerged as major tools. Another important norm prevalent in the industry is consumer preference towards companies with international breath. In effect, major players have expanded their distribution network across the globe to retain their customers.
With increased safety standards and health concerns, predominantly in food & beverage, food service and health care sectors, disinfectants and sanitizers are positioned to emerge as one of the fastest growing segment in global industrial & institutional cleaning products market. Hand cleaners, the third largest category in sanitation and janitorial market, (after hard floor cleaning chemicals and 'cleaners and degreasers') is likely to continue to soar with heightened hygiene concerns in food related and healthcare industries.
